Blackjack: Splitting & Doubling Down | Gambling.com Canada Double Down. Another online Blackjack and live Blackjack feature is the concept of the ‘double down’. This is when the house permits you to double the size of your wager after you have been dealt your initial cards. In return for allowing this, the house demands that you are dealt one – and only one – more card.

Blackjack Strategy for Splitting a Pair of Fives Split: Never split a pair of fives. Double Down: When the dealer has a 2 through 9 . Hit: When the dealer has a 10 or Ace.
